CSS中的負(fù)值應(yīng)用及其網(wǎng)頁制作中的影響
在網(wǎng)頁制作過程中,CSS(層疊樣式表)扮演著***關(guān)重要的角色,它負(fù)責(zé)網(wǎng)頁的布局、樣式和視覺效果,在CSS中,負(fù)值的應(yīng)用雖然不常見,但在特定情境下卻能發(fā)揮意想不到的效果,本文將探討負(fù)值在CSS中的應(yīng)用及其對網(wǎng)頁制作的影響。
一、CSS中的負(fù)值概念
在CSS中,負(fù)值主要用于一些屬性,如邊距(margin)、填充(padding)和定位(position),負(fù)值的引入可以改變元素的布局和呈現(xiàn)方式,為設(shè)計師提供更大的創(chuàng)意空間。
二、負(fù)邊距的應(yīng)用
在網(wǎng)頁設(shè)計中,負(fù)邊距常常被用于調(diào)整元素間的間距,通過設(shè)置元素的margin屬性為負(fù)值,可以將元素向外推或拉向容器內(nèi)部,從而達(dá)到調(diào)整布局的目的,這種技巧在處理頁面元素重疊或?qū)R問題時尤為有效。
三、負(fù)填充的應(yīng)用
與正填充不同,負(fù)填充可以縮小元素內(nèi)部的空間,在某些情況下,利用負(fù)填充可以調(diào)整元素內(nèi)部的文字或圖片位置,使其更加符合設(shè)計需求,當(dāng)圖片超出容器邊界時,可以通過負(fù)填充來調(diào)整其位置。
四、定位屬性的應(yīng)用
在定位元素時,使用負(fù)值可以更加***地控制元素的位置,通過調(diào)整元素的top、right、bottom和left屬性為負(fù)值,可以將元素定位到容器的特定位置,實現(xiàn)更加精細(xì)的布局控制。
五、注意事項
雖然負(fù)值在CSS中具有一定的應(yīng)用價值,但在使用時也需要注意避免一些常見問題,過度使用負(fù)值可能導(dǎo)致布局混亂或難以維護(hù),在設(shè)計過程中應(yīng)謹(jǐn)慎使用負(fù)值,并確保其符合設(shè)計需求和用戶體驗。
負(fù)值在CSS中的應(yīng)用為網(wǎng)頁制作帶來了更多的可能性,通過合理應(yīng)用負(fù)值,可以更加靈活地調(diào)整頁面布局和元素位置,在使用負(fù)值時也需要謹(jǐn)慎,確保設(shè)計的合理性和用戶體驗的友好性。